Paris Games takes action against ‘Rubiales case’

Date:

The Paris 2024 Olympic and Paralympic Games will have a committee to address gender-based violence and thus avoid “shocking” episodes like that of the president of the Spanish Football Federation, Luis Rubialesat the final of the Women’s World Cup, announced Tony Estanguet, president of the Olympic Games Committee.

“There is a committee, in our ethics charter, before any out of tone, violence or unacceptable symbols against women. Because, like the environment, we must together promote, both in sports and in society, the fight against violence against women“, said this Friday in a statement to EFE Estanguet, Olympic medalist in canoeing (2000, 2004 and 2012).

“What happened (Rubiales kissing player Jenni Hermoso) was shocking. We don’t want that to happen again. There will be (at the Olympics) solutions to alert, point out all inappropriate behavior“, he added.

In one year, the Olympic Games in Paris will host 14,000 athletes, half of them women, “the first time in history that this equality has happened” in an event of this caliber, Estanguet said.
